CommitLens β€” AI-Powered Code Review Pipeline

https://huggingface.co/pkheria

CommitLens is a high-performance information extraction and analysis pipeline that transforms raw GitHub diffs into structured, human-readable engineering reports. It uses a hybrid LLM approach: JetBrains Mellum 2 for deep per-file analysis and Groq-hosted Llama 3.3 for lightning-fast synthesis.

πŸš€ Key Features

  • Automated Diff Extraction: Fetches the two latest commits from any GitHub repository and generates semantic diffs.
  • Top-Impact Filtering: Automatically identifies and prioritizes the most significant changes (top 2 files by lines changed) to ensure high-signal reviews.
  • Hybrid LLM Pipeline:
    • Mellum 2 (12B): Performs surgical, per-file code analysis. Optimized with 6-bit NF4 quantization for efficient GPU utilization.
    • Groq (Llama 3.3 70B): Generates a high-level executive summary and key takeaways in milliseconds.
  • Cinematic UI: A bespoke, low-latency frontend featuring a custom particle engine, real-time status tracking, and a "git-graph" hero visualization.

βš™οΈ How It Works

  1. Extraction: The GitHubClient fetches commit metadata and raw patches.
  2. Filtering: Files are filtered by extension (keeping source code, ignoring binaries/locks) and sorted by impact.
  3. Mellum Analysis: The pipeline builds structured prompts containing "Before", "After", and "Diff" blocks. Mellum 2 generates concise summaries for each file.
  4. Groq Synthesis: Per-file summaries are batched and sent to Groq for a final structured Markdown report including a "Commit Overview" and "Key Takeaways".

πŸ›  Setup & Usage

Local Development

  1. Install dependencies:

    pip install -r requirements.txt
    
  2. Set Environment Variables:

    export GROQ_API_KEY="your_groq_api_key"
    
  3. Run the application:

    python app.py
    

CLI Mode

You can also run the extraction pipeline directly:

python commitlens.py <github_repo_url> --token <optional_pat> --print-prompts
